1 [more outstanding; most outstanding] : extremely good or excellent
▪ Tonight we will honor the school's most outstanding students/teachers/athletes/performers. ▪ You did an outstanding job on the project. ▪ the outstanding quality of your work ▪ a wine that is outstanding in quality ▪ As a president, he was outstanding in many ways. ▪ Her novels are outstanding for their complex characters and interesting plots. ▪ The painting is an outstanding example of the artist's style. 2 [more outstanding; most outstanding] : easy to notice especially because of being important or very good
▪ There are some outstanding [=conspicuous] exceptions to this rule. ▪ Outstanding among the menu items were the tomato soup and the swordfish. 3 : not yet paid
▪ outstanding [=unpaid] bills ▪ She had several outstanding parking tickets in her car. ▪ He left a balance of 50 dollars outstanding on his account. 4 : continuing to exist
▪ It remains one of the long outstanding [=unresolved] problems in mathematics. ▪ There are several outstanding issues between the two countries.

— out·stand·ing·ly adverb [more outstandingly; most outstandingly]
▪ an outstandingly fine example of his work ▪ He played outstandingly.
